A couple of weeks ago us American Idol fans were shocked when Adam Lambert ended up in the bottom 3 and was actually in the bottom 2 contestants. Many fans have picked Adam, with his incredible vocal range, to be the sure thing winner of the whole show this season.

If anyone had any doubt about Adam having the pipes or the talent (I don’t know how anyone could at this point?) they surely would have been able to put them to rest after hsi incredible rendition of Led Zepplin’s Whole Lotta Love. I think that Adam’s version rivals that of Robert Plant’s.

Honestly though, I don’t think American Idol has seen anyone with the talent of Adam Lambert ever. He is probably the earliest stand out and the most sure to win the competition in AI history. I think the problem 2 weeks ago was that the voting dynamic changes dramatically from week to week because of where the person who gets voted off votes go. Allison Iraheta proved that by being in the bottom 3 consistently until Lil Rounds left the show. Apparently many of Lil’s votes went to the only girl left and move Allison from the bottom 3 to the top 2. Unfortunately, that didn’t las too long as she was voted off last week.

It was looking as though it might have been an Allison and Adam final, but that won’t be. Allison had immense talent and maturity for her young 16 years and she’s sure to get some sort of recording deal.

We’ll all watch tonight and see what happens to the last 3 guys left. Adam Lambert, Danny Gokey and Kris Allen will put it all on the line on the American Idol stage and I’m sticking with Adam to take it all two weeks from now. Enjoy the show.
